A hearty Cévennes chestnut soup or purée, reflecting the region’s long reliance on chestnuts as a staple mountain food.
Traditional sweet chestnut spread from the Cévennes, made from local chestnuts and sugar; a signature regional preserve.
A rustic potato omelette from southern France, often served in the Gard area; simple, filling and deeply rooted in home cooking.

Moderate for southern France. Meals and cafés are reasonable, while hotels in peak season cost more. Local buses are affordable, so overall costs sit below bigger tourist cities.
Service is usually included. Round up or leave 5-10% for very good restaurant service. Small change is fine for cafés. Taxis are often rounded up to the next euro.
